a wave has a wavelength of 4.0 x 10-7 m and speed of 2.5 x 108 m/s in a particular material. (a) what is its frequency in this material? (b) the frequency of a wave does not change as the wave moves from one material to another. find the wavelength of this wave in vacuum.
